Les Chypriotes, des Lusignan à l’Empire ottoman (1184-1878) : l’émergence des relations intercommunautaires gréco-turques
This article re-evaluates the evolution of Cypriots’ socio-political situation in the “long term”, by comparing the periods of domination of the Lusignan, the Venetians and the Ottomans.
